Quick heads-up on Pinwheel UI versioning: we cut a minor release every sprint, and anything touching component props needs a changeset file in the PR. No changeset, no merge — the bot will nag you. Majors are rare and go through the design council first. The full policy, with examples of what counts as breaking, lives on the internal page below.

wiki page, bahip-yahip: https://grafana.qirvanlabs.corp/browse/display/projects/cc3a1b9dbfc9

Runbook: Snackline restock planner stalls. If the planner job for a region exits without emitting route manifests, first verify the inventory snapshot completed; a partial snapshot causes the solver to discard all candidate routes silently. Requeue the snapshot, then rerun the planner with the same horizon window. When reviewing the fix, confirm the rerun used the patched solver image, identified by the build token below.

session token of kahag-bawip = htk6_729d08

- [ ] **Deep-link routing check (Quillbird SDK):** Before you sign off, confirm your plugin's deep links resolve through the Tarnow router on both staging schemes — no hardcoded hosts, please. Once the ceremony lead countersigns, the router's sealed config can only be reopened with the recovery passphrase, so jot it down now from the line below.

vault phrase of kawep-bajog = novath-normir-istwyn-druok-zorok-eliok-novmir-quenvan-gilys